A Study on Near Visual Acuity and Visibility Luminance Transmittance by Difference of Color of ChromaGen Lens

Abstract
Purpose: To study on near visual acuity and visibility, luminance transmittance by difference of 8 colors of ChromaGen Lens. Method: Luminous transmittance was measured after Spectrophotometer by 8 color ChromaGen lenses.For thirty university students who have best corrected visual acutity 1.0 or better and near visual acuity was measured by using 40cm near snell E chart and then color of clear vision (C.C.V.) and color of blured vision (C.B.V.) were selected with 8 color lenses (Yellow, Green, Aqua Blue, Blue, Pink, Magenta, Orange, Violet) at 800lux. Also, luminance transmittance by colors was analyzed and its effects were examined. And its difference was compared by colors. Results: Luminous transmittance showed Yellow (69.9%), Blue (69.1%),Violet (68.4%),Pink (63.5%),Aqua Blue (63.2%),Orange (61.5%),Magenta (52.2%) and Green (46.2%) in order. The highest visual acuity was measured when wearing yellow and blue chromagen lens, the lowest visual acuity was measured when wearing green and magenta chromagen lens. For the C.C.V.(color of clear vision), Blue(30%) was selected the mostly and for C.B.V.(color of blured vision), Magenta(26.7%) was selected the mostly. Conclusions: The higher luminous transmittance was, the better near visual acuity and visibility were. Therefore, in choosing color of ChromaGen lens, luminous transmittance of ChromaGen lens should be taken into consideration. And proper color was selected for each subject by comparing resolution by colors.
